Title: Avatars
Post by: Mayhem on July 20, 2006, 12:02:35 AM
We have made some changes to the forum in regards to the avatars.

If your avatar is larger than 150x150, could you please resize it to those dimensions (or smaller)?

The forum will no longer accept anything larger than 150x150. Thanks!


Special thanks to EyeCu for all her hard work with this matter. She was able to find some information for us so we were able to modify the actual source code to make this all work.

No more scroll bars!  O0
